GRANDE MINIATURE INDIENNE ILLUSTRANT LE FESTIVAL "TEEJ"

INDIA, MEWAR, 19th CENTURY Polychrome and gold pigments on cardboard page. Inscription in devanagari on reverse. Wear, small accidents and small areas of repainting. Dimensions: 37.5 x 54.6 cm (page); 34.5 x 51.5 cm (painting). The inscription on the reverse indicates the procession for the festival of Teej, a Hindu festivity practiced in the northern and western states of India, as well as in Nepal.
